The North Carolina Wildlife Resources Commission is accepting applications for a Videographer/Visual Content Coordinator (Television/Media Services Coordinator) for our Office of Communications, Marketing and Digital Engagement (CMDE). The NC Wildlife Resources Commission’s Office of Communications, Marketing and Digital Engagement (CMDE) for the Wildlife Resources Commission engages North Carolina’s citizens and visitors in understanding their connections to the state’s natural resources, particularly its wildlife resources, and to the Wildlife Resources Commission. The primary function of the Office of CMDE is to impart messaging designed to facilitate the conservation of the state’s natural and wildlife resources, their habitats, and the environment humans share with these resources. The office is directly responsible for all agency’s communications and marketing efforts. The office comprises five branches: Communications, Marketing, Digital Engagement, Design, and Publications. This position serves as the official videographer of the NCWRC housed within the agency’s Office of Communications, Marketing and Digital Engagement. Under the Internal Communications Specialist, this position will develop and implement a video strategy to increase public awareness of NCWRC and its various programs, services and initiatives. This position is responsible for using an array of tools and platforms to create and produce high-quality, engaging videos that can be distributed through a variety of digital outlets from concept to final edit along with maintaining a video catalog and searchable archive. A Monday-Friday schedule is associated with this position which involves working 40 hours per week. The position carries statewide responsibilities and requires frequent travel. Assignments, work, and projects may be located across the state. This position is based in the WRC Headquarters in Raleigh, NC (Wake Co.).
